BUTTON ROW: Everything You Need to Know
Button Row is a fundamental concept in web design that can greatly impact the user experience of a website. In this comprehensive guide, we will delve into the world of button rows, exploring their purpose, design considerations, and best practices.
What is a Button Row?
A button row is a horizontal arrangement of buttons, typically used to provide a series of options or actions to the user. It can be used in various contexts, such as navigation, calls-to-action, or form submission. A well-designed button row can guide the user through a process, while a poorly designed one can lead to frustration and decreased engagement.Design Considerations for a Button Row
When designing a button row, there are several factors to consider. One of the most critical aspects is the number of buttons. Too few buttons can make the row look sparse, while too many can overwhelm the user. A good rule of thumb is to limit the number of buttons to 3-5, depending on the context. Another important consideration is the spacing between buttons. Adequate spacing is essential to prevent the buttons from looking cluttered and to create a clear visual hierarchy. A good rule of thumb is to use a minimum of 10-15 pixels of spacing between each button.Button Size and Color
The size and color of buttons can greatly impact their effectiveness. A good rule of thumb is to use a minimum size of 44x44 pixels, with a minimum height of 44 pixels. The color should be highly contrasting with the background, with a minimum contrast ratio of 4.5:1.Button Alignment
The alignment of buttons can also impact their effectiveness. A common mistake is to center-align buttons, which can create a sense of symmetry that can be visually unappealing. Instead, use a staggered alignment, where each button is aligned to the left or right of the previous one.Best Practices for a Button Row
Here are some best practices to keep in mind when designing a button row:- Use a consistent design language throughout the row
- Use a clear and concise label for each button
- Use a consistent spacing between buttons
- Avoid using too many buttons
- Use a minimum size and color scheme for buttons
Comparing Button Row Designs
| Design | Pros | Cons |
|---|---|---|
| Simple Button Row | Easily readable and accessible | Lack of visual hierarchy |
| Staggered Button Row | Creates a sense of movement and flow | Can be visually overwhelming |
| Button Row with Icons | Adds visual interest and clarity | Can be distracting if overused |
Common Mistakes to Avoid
There are several common mistakes to avoid when designing a button row. Some of the most common mistakes include:- Using too many buttons
- Not providing clear and concise labels
- Not using a consistent design language
- Not providing adequate spacing between buttons
- Using too much color and visual noise
what to get at buc ees
Conclusion
Button row is a fundamental concept in web design that requires careful consideration and planning. By following the best practices and avoiding common mistakes, you can create a button row that is both effective and visually appealing. Remember to keep it simple, use a consistent design language, and provide clear and concise labels for each button.History and Evolution of Button Rows
The concept of button rows dates back to the early days of computing, where they were used as a primary means of interaction for users. Over time, with advancements in technology, button rows have evolved to become more sophisticated, incorporating new materials, designs, and functionalities. Today, button rows can be found in a wide range of applications, from consumer electronics to industrial machinery. Button rows have undergone significant changes in their design and functionality, driven by the need for improved user experience and increased efficiency. Modern button rows often feature advanced materials, such as touch-sensitive surfaces and customizable designs, allowing for a more intuitive and engaging user interface.Types of Button Rows
There are several types of button rows, each with its unique characteristics and applications. Some of the most common types include:- Standard Button Row
- Touch-Sensitive Button Row
- Programmable Button Row
- Customizable Button Row
- Industrial Button Row
Advantages of Button Rows
Button rows offer several advantages, including:Improved User Experience: Button rows provide a clear and intuitive way for users to interact with devices, making it easier to navigate and perform tasks.
Increased Efficiency: Button rows can be designed to optimize workflow and streamline processes, reducing the time and effort required to complete tasks.
Customization Options: Button rows can be customized to fit specific needs and applications, allowing for a tailored user experience.
| Advantage | Example |
|---|---|
| Improved User Experience | A well-designed button row can reduce user frustration and increase productivity. |
| Increased Efficiency | A button row with optimized workflow can reduce the time required to complete tasks by up to 30%. |
| Customization Options | A customizable button row can be tailored to fit specific needs and applications. |
Disadvantages of Button Rows
Despite their advantages, button rows also have some disadvantages, including:Limited Durability: Button rows can be prone to wear and tear, reducing their lifespan and requiring frequent replacement.
Dependence on Technology: Button rows rely on technology to function, which can be affected by power outages, software glitches, or hardware failures.
Limited Accessibility: Button rows may not be accessible to users with disabilities, requiring alternative solutions.
Comparison to Other Components
Button rows can be compared to other components, such as:Switches and Keypads: Button rows offer a more intuitive and user-friendly interface compared to switches and keypads.
Touchscreens: Button rows provide a more tactile and responsive experience compared to touchscreens.
Levers and Knobs: Button rows offer a more precise and controlled interface compared to levers and knobs.
| Component | Advantage |
|---|---|
| Switches and Keypads | More precise and controlled interface. |
| Touchscreens | More intuitive and user-friendly interface. |
| Levers and Knobs | More precise and controlled interface. |
Conclusion
Button rows are a fundamental component in various applications, offering a range of advantages and disadvantages. By understanding the different types, advantages, and disadvantages of button rows, users can make informed decisions when selecting a component for their specific needs.Related Visual Insights
* Images are dynamically sourced from global visual indexes for context and illustration purposes.